基于接口的动态代理详解
基于接口的动态代理:
要求:被代理类最少实现一个接口。
提供者:JDK官方
涉及的类:Proxy
创建代理对象的方法(静态方法): newProxyInstance(ClassLoader,Class[],InvocationHandler)
参数的含义:
ClassLoader:类加载器。和被代理对象使用相同的类加载器。一般都是固定写法,代理哪个类,就用哪个类的类加载器。
如:代理actor—>actor.getClass().getClassLoader()
Class
原创
2020-08-06 19:23:41 ·
626 阅读 ·
0 评论